Explore the psychological and emotional effects of audio synchronization in fancam viewing experiences.
Audio synchronization in fancam viewing experiences has a significant impact on the psychological and emotional responses of viewers. The way sound and visuals align in a fancam can influence how individuals perceive and emotionally connect with the content. Let's delve into the psychological and emotional effects of audio synchronization in fancams:
1. Emotional Resonance: When audio and visuals are synchronized effectively, it creates emotional resonance. Emotional resonance occurs when the music and the artist's performance align harmoniously, evoking emotions that resonate with the viewer's own feelings. For example, if the artist sings a melancholic song, synchronized sad visuals can intensify feelings of empathy and sadness in the viewer.
2. Enhanced Immersion: Proper audio synchronization enhances the overall immersion in the fancam. When viewers feel that they are "in the moment," emotionally connected with the artist's performance, they become more engaged and focused on the content. This sense of immersion deepens the emotional experience of the viewer.
3. Cognitive Processing: Studies have shown that the brain processes audio and visual information separately before integrating them. Audio synchronization in fancams allows the brain to process both sensory inputs in harmony, leading to a more coherent and enjoyable viewing experience. When auditory and visual cues match, it can lead to a positive cognitive response in viewers.
4. Emotional Contagion: Synchronized audio and visuals can trigger emotional contagion, where viewers' emotions mirror those of the artist. This phenomenon is facilitated by the brain's mirror neuron system, which activates when witnessing emotions in others. Consequently, viewers may experience similar emotions to those expressed by the artist in the fancam.
5. Memory Enhancement: Well-synchronized audio in fancams can enhance memory retention. When visuals and audio are aligned, it creates a coherent memory trace, making it easier for viewers to recall specific emotional moments and details from the performance.
6. Arousal and Engagement: Proper audio synchronization can modulate arousal levels in viewers. For instance, fast-paced music synchronized with energetic visuals can increase arousal levels, leading to heightened excitement and engagement with the content.
7. Perception of Authenticity: Properly synchronized audio adds to the perception of authenticity in fancams. When the audio accurately matches the artist's performance, viewers are more likely to perceive the content as genuine and credible.
8. Emotional Controllability: Content creators can use audio synchronization strategically to control emotional responses in viewers. By choosing appropriate music and aligning it with visuals, creators can steer viewers' emotions and create specific emotional experiences.
In conclusion, audio synchronization plays a pivotal role in shaping the psychological and emotional effects of fancam viewing experiences. By creating emotional resonance, enhancing immersion, facilitating cognitive processing, triggering emotional contagion, improving memory retention, modulating arousal, influencing perceptions of authenticity, and offering emotional controllability, well-synchronized audio can significantly enhance the emotional impact of fancams on viewers. These psychological and emotional effects contribute to the popularity of fancams and their ability to forge strong emotional connections between fans and artists.
